Originally Posted by CheeseyPoofs McNut
I drove a 13 Accord EXL (CVT/2.4) for a couple years - my experience (had the 2.4 TLX for 3 weeks) is

1) Accord is bigger inside - not a lot bigger though
2) Accord has better visibility in the rear

1) TLX rides MUCH better - the Accord is on the firm side for sure - the TLX has a much more refined ride
2) TLX is more quiet - the 13 Accord was the quietest Accord I've owned (had 5) but the TLX is a class above with regards to wind/road/engine noise. It may not rival a Lexus yet but it's nice and quiet. The Accord is no challenge to the TLX WRT to NVH
3) TLX handles nicer - less body roll and understeer.
4) The LED headlights in the TLX are worlds better than the standard lighting as you would imagine
5) Acceleration - the TLX feels about the same as the Accord when you get on the gas however the DCT vs CVT driving experience while doing so gives the edge to the TLX. The TLX may be a hair quicker.
6) Interior refinement - The TLX wins this - It's Accord-like inside but it feels like an upscale Accord to me.

So - IMO the two cars aren't really close at all when you compare them. Is the TLX a better "value" than the Accord - that's up to each individual.

I haven't driven the TLX but had sat in one at a dealer. I test drove an Accord Touring V6 before. The TLX is no 2015 C Class, but it's noticeably more upscale than the Accord Touring inside.

I'm waiting for the driving experience event of the TLX to come here though. I'd like to see how the 8-DCT compared to the CVT in the Accord sport (i sat in one while my friend was test driving). I'd like to see if the NVH is better in the TLX.
Finally someone who gets what I'm saying about fit and finish etc. The TLX is indeed more upscale than any Accord.

I have driven a TLX DCT as well as an Accord with CVT and for me there is no comparison. Honda does a much better CVT than some, but I still hate those transmissions. That being said I cannot even consider the Accord 4- cylinder. If they offered the manual on an EX-L I'd probably be driving one now. But as it stands I would only consider the V-6 Accord simply because it has a traditional automatic.
